Comprehensive Quality Data Collection

Component – Level Data Gathering

The journey to transparency begins with meticulous data collection at the component level. For hydroelectric power energy storage systems, key components such as battery banks, power converters, and control systems require in – depth quality monitoring. For example, our battery banks, which are often the heart of energy storage, have their cells individually tested for capacity, internal resistance, and self – discharge rate. Each power converter is evaluated for its efficiency under different load conditions, and control systems are scrutinized for their response times and accuracy. This component – level data collection ensures that every part of the energy storage system meets the highest quality standards.

System – Level Performance Monitoring

In addition to component – level data, we also monitor the overall system performance. Once the hydroelectric power energy storage system is installed, we use advanced sensors and monitoring equipment to track various parameters.
We measure the energy input from the hydroelectric generators, the amount of energy stored in the battery banks, and the energy output to the power grid. This data is collected in real – time and provides a holistic view of the system’s performance. For instance, by analyzing the energy – input – output data, we can determine the overall efficiency of the energy storage system and identify any potential bottlenecks or inefficiencies.
